Subject: [PATCH v4] Adding id/parent_id into pg_backend_memory_contexts

Added three new fields into the tuples returned by
pg_get_backend_memory_contexts() to specify the parent/child relation
between memory contexts and the path from root to current context.

Context names cannot be relied on since they're not unique. Therefore,
unique id and parent_id are needed for each context. Those new id's are
assigned during pg_get_backend_memory_contexts() call and not stored
anywhere. So they may change in each pg_get_backend_memory_contexts()
call and shouldn't be used across differenct
pg_get_backend_memory_contexts() calls.

Context id's are start from 0 which is assigned to TopMemoryContext.
